Analysis

In 2022, level of water stress: freshwater withdrawal as a proportion of in Algeria stood at 144.81.

That represents a change of up 3.0% on the previous year and up 31.9% over ten years.

Over the whole period, level of water stress: freshwater withdrawal as a proportion of in Algeria peaked at 149.56 in 2020 and was at its lowest, 28.14, in 1970.

Algeria ranks 7th of 178 countries on this measure, in the top 10%.

The long-run direction has been consistently rising across the 53 years of available data.

The level of water stress: freshwater withdrawal as a proportion of available freshwater resources is the ratio between total freshwater withdrawn by all major sectors and total renewable freshwater resources, after taking into account environmental water requirements. Main sectors, as defined by ISIC standards, include agriculture; forestry and fishing; manufacturing; electricity industry; and services. This indicator is also known as water withdrawal intensity.
